You probably want to install printer-driver-dymo.

CUPS filter driver for various DYMO label printers: LabelManager 400, 450, PC,
PC II and PnP; LabelPoint 350 and LabelWriter 300, 310, 315, 320, 330,
330 Turbo, 400, 400 Turbo, 450, 450 DUO Label, 450 DUO Tape, 450 Turbo,
450 Twin Turbo, 4XL, DUO Label, DUO Tape, DUO Tape 128, SE450 and Twin Turbo.

This package contains the CUPS filter driver and the compressed PPDs for the
supported label printers.
